#118c08 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#118c08 is composed of 6.7% red, 54.9%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 94.3%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 115.9 degrees, a saturation of 89.2% and a lightness of 29%. #118c08 color hex could be obtained by blending #22ff10 with #001900. Closest websafe color is: #009900.

Shades and Tints of #118c08

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a01 is the darkest color, while #f7fff7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#118c08

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474d47 is the less saturated color, while #0c9202 is the most saturated one.
